International Commission of Jurists Warns Anti-Terrorism Courts Used to Suppress Dissent in Venezuela (10)
WASHINGTON, March 5 (TNSLrpt) -- The Use of Anti-Terrorism Courts to Suppress Dissent in Venezuela - A report from International Commission of Jurists, Geneva, Switzerland - February 2026 (28 pages) * * * The International Commission of Jurists issued a report analyzing how special "terrorism" courts and counterterrorism legislation have been used within the Venezuelan justice system to prosecute political opposition, civil society actors and human rights defenders.
